Balance Sheet
A statement that displays the financial condition of a company, detailing assets, liabilities, and the equity of its shareholders at a given time.
Profit Margin
A financial metric that measures the percentage of revenue remaining after all expenses, taxes, and costs have been deducted.
Debt To Assets
A ratio that measures the proportion of a company's assets financed through debt, indicating financial leverage.
